France has been known to have complete freedom when it came to surfing the internet and freedom of speech. However, recently this freedom has been accompanied by extreme online monitoring or surveillance by the government especially after a few terrorist attacks that took place over there.

Recently the Turkish government has banned the famous online encyclopedia, Wikipedia. This is not the first online censorship that takes place in Turkey. The Turkish government has been banning a large number of popular websites especially after the recent failed 2016 coup attempt.

Even though Singapore has got one of the highest rates of internet users per population (over 72% in 2012), yet, it has also got one of the highest internet censorship imposed by the government. Political sites with opposing views to the government and all sites with adult content are completely banned.
